Sobre nós

The Westin Josun Seoul is a premier five-star luxury hotel located in the heart of Seoul’s vibrant financial and shopping district. Distinguished by world-class luxuries, facilities and exceptional personalized service. Our 462 guest rooms, including 40 suites, are superbly furnished with advanced amenities such as top quality anti-allergy carpets, the Westin signature Heavenly Bed, Nespresso coffee machine and a sophisticated Digital TV Information Service. Our excellent Express Check-In and Check-Out Service can be requested for maximum convenience.The Westin Josun Seoul is also an ideal place for business events of all types and sizes offering all new refurbished 7 banquet rooms including Grand Ballroom (825 sq. meters) accommodating 500 persons for sit-down banquets and up to 1,000 for cocktails. Superb catering is also available for all types of functions. And playing an integral part in business and pleasure, a delightful dining experience is guaranteed at six distinctively attractive restaurants: The Ninth Gate, Sushi Cho, Hong Yuan, Rubrica, Aria and Lounge & Bar.Marking its 100th anniversary in year 2014, the Westin Josun Seoul is proud of our 100 years of history and tradition but we are equally proud of what the hotel will represent in the next 100 years. With the “WESTIN’S aim of providing personal and instinctive service and memorable experiences, the Westin Josun Seoul ensures that every guest feels inspired and renewed each time they visit.

Hwangudan Altar
Hwangudan Altar
Ponto de referência histórica
3 min
Hwangudan Altar refers to an altar complex for the rite of heaven. The rites were first performed in the Goryeo Dynasty by King Seongjong in the first month of 983, but was repeatedly adopted and abolished, and eventually stopped at the start of the Joseon Dynasty. Then in 1456, the practice was temporarily standardized and the rites were performed at Hwangudan Altar again in 1457. However, rites were again abolished in 1464. It was not until 1897 when the Joseon Dynasty was remained the Korean Empire and King Gojong ascended to emperor, that the rite was revived.

The War Memorial of Korea
The War Memorial of Korea
Museu
10 min
The War Memorial of Korea, located in Yongsan-gu, Seoul, exhibits and preserve materials related to the Korean War and serves as a national moral educational venue. It was established to commemorate the noble sacrifice of patriotic martyrs by the War Memorial Service Korea Society on June 10, 1994. The museum houses approximately 33,000 artifacts with about 10,000 on display at an indoor and outside exhibition halls. There are six separate indoor halls, including Expeditionary Forces Room, Patriotic Memorial Room, War History Room, 6·25 Korean War Room, Development Hall and Large Machinery Room. The outdoor exhibition hall showcases large-sized weapons. Visitors of all ages from children to adults can also participate in 20 various educational programs and diverse cultural events such as military music and honor guard events, drawing contest, cultural event and more. The character of War Memorial of Korea is ‘Mudori’ featuring a helmet symbolizing the protection of the nation and a bay leaf meaning peace.

Charlotte Theater
Charlotte Theater
Teatro
25 min
Charlotte Theater is Korea’s first theater designated exclusively for musicals, imitating the elegant ambience of European architectural design. The most distinctive feature of the Charlotte Theater is that the stage is very close to the audience, creating an intimate feel. Though the theater has a total of 1,241 seats, the distance from the last seat on the second floor to the stage is only 28 meters, allowing guests to feel the liveliness of the performance.

Ttukseom Hangang Park
Ttukseom Hangang Park
Parque
25 min
Ttukseom Hangang Park was a famous resort site even before its rebirth as part of the greater Hangang Park. The park consists of various amenities: music fountains, a riverside square, a rose garden, playground, and a nature learning center. Overlooking Hangang River, the Riverside Square is the venue for diverse cultural events and performances. Using a technology that bounces light off of the water called the "water screen" (installed on the main stage in the square), movies or cartoon shows are available to the audience from 20:00 to 22:00 during the holidays. The park boasts an exquisite cultural complex called Jabeolle (J-Bug), offering plenty of art and rest facilities as well as a magnificent view of the Hangang River. Conveniently located near Ttukseom Resort Station, Jabeolle houses a café, tea house, and gift shop, as well as exhibitions by media artists. Ttukseom Hangang Park is open all year round and has a variety of attractions that change with each season. During the summer season, visitors can enjoy the thrill of windsurfing, waterskiing, and motor boating. During spring and fall, the park has a number of seasonal flower exhibitions. In winter, sledding and skating await. In addition, the park offers facilities for X-Games, artificial rock climbing, cruise ships, a Saturday Flea Market, a nursing mothers’ rooms, and women's lounges, making the park a popular place for Seoul citizens.

Insa-dong
Insa-dong
Atividades recreativas
15 min
Insa-dong, located in the heart of the city, is an important place where old but precious and traditional goods are on display. There is one main road in Insa-dong with alleys on each side. Within these alleys are galleries and traditional restaurants, teahouses, and cafes. The galleries are the heartbeat of Insa-dong. There are about 100 galleries in the area and you can see every example of traditional Korean fine art from paintings to sculptures. The most famous galleries are Hakgojae Gallery, which functions as the center of folk art, Gana Art Gallery, which promotes many promising artists, and Gana Art Center. The teahouses and restaurants are the perfect complement to the galleries. At first they might be hard to find, but if you take the time to stroll around the twisting alleyways, the window shopping in itself can be very entertaining. The shops in Insa-dong are very popular among all age groups, because each one is unique. Every Saturday from 14:00 to 22:00 and Sunday from 10:00 to 22:00, the main street is blocked off from traffic and it becomes a cultural space. Stores set up booths outside and Korean candy merchants and fortune teller stalls can easily be found; there are traditional performances and exhibits as well. Insa-dong is especially popular among international tourists. This is where they can experience and see traditional Korean culture firsthand, and also purchase pieces of fine art. On the street you can eat Korean taffy and traditional pajeon (green onion pancake), and lose yourself in all the joyous festivities of the street.

Seoul City Hall
Seoul City Hall
Ponto de referência histórica
5 min
Founded in 1926, Seoul City Hall is a Renaissance-style stone building. Seoul Plaza in front of City Hall is a historic site where the March 1, 1919 (Samil) Independence Movement and the pro-democracy movement in June 1987 were held. It is also a well-known place where tens of thousands of Korean soccer fans came to cheer at during the 2002 World Cup Games. This oval grass square in front of Seoul City Hall, re-established in 2004, is used as a place to hold various events and cultural festivals like “Hi! Seoul Festival,” and is enjoyed by many Seoulites as a place to rest. One of the attractions of Seoul Plaza is the Floor Water Fountain, which looks like a normal sidewalk but shoots water up very high from the floor when you walk across it. The 48 floor lights along the grass square and Fala- a round type outer wall clock- are other attractive features of the Square. The Fala, in particular, is designed to ring the Boshingak Belfry sound at high noon everyday. The Floor Water Fountain presents a grand sight with 35 underwater lights.

Seonyudo park
Seonyudo park
Parque
25 min
Located in the middle of Yanghwadaegyo Bridge, Seonyudo Park is the first ecological water park in Korea, repurposing a former water purification plant. Built on area of 114,000㎡, the park consists of Water Purifying Botanical Garden, Aquatic Botanical Garden, an eco-friendly water playground, and more attractions where visitors can appreciate various aquatic plants and an ecological forest. There are also various things to see and areas to take a rest in the park, offering a great chance for visitors to learn about the ecosystem and to experience nature. A pedestrian bridge connecting Seonyudo Island to the Yanghwa area is an ideal place to enjoy the beautiful views of the Hangang River, including the World Cup Fountain and World Cup Park. With colorful lights, the area is gaining popularity as a tourist spot to enjoy the nightscape near the Hangang River. An exhibition hall in the park displays photos of the Hangang River and has various convenient facilities including a computer room and restrooms.

Namsangol Hanok Village
Namsangol Hanok Village
Parque
20 min
[Introduction] Namsangol Hanok Village opened in 1998 on the north side of Namsan Mountain in the center of the capital. This village has five restored traditional Korean houses, a pavilion, traditional garden, performance arts stage and a time capsule plaza, making it a perfect spot for both locals and tourists to take a leisure walk. Upon entering from the front gate, visitors will get a taste of the traditional life while escaping from the bustling city life of modern times. The traditional garden with its pavilion and the traditional houses create a peaceful ambiance before the forested Namsan Mountain. A time capsule commemorating Seoul’s 600 Year Anniversary was buried in 1994 at the highest point of the village and is scheduled to be reopened four hundred years later in 2394. The five hanok houses were remodeled after the traditional houses of Joseon Dynasty and over a range of social classes, from peasants to aristocrats. The furniture in the houses is arranged to help guests understand the daily lives of the past, and the clean, traditional houses, as well as their antique items provide a great photo op. To protect these fragile heritages, only one of the hanok houses is open to the public. The house of Yoon-ssi of Okin-dong has been transformed into Yoon's Tearoom, where guests can enjoy traditional tea and refreshments. Namsangol Hanok VIllage also has many traditional programs and activities to participate in. Traditional programs, such as, wearing hanbok, folding hanji (traditional Korean paper), writing in Korean, traditional tea ceremony, tradtional etiquette school and herbal medicine experience. There are also taekwondo performaces and other various performances around the village. You can also try tradtional games such as yutnori (traditional board game). You can also tour around with a tour guide that can give helpful information about the history. Changdeokgung Palace
Changdeokgung Palace
Ponto de referência histórica
15 min
[Introduction] Changdeokgung Palace was the second royal villa built following the construction of Gyeongbukgung Palace in 1405. It was the principal palace for many kings of the Joseon Dynasty, and is the most well-preserved of the five remaining royal Joseon palaces. The palace grounds are comprised of a public palace area, a royal family residence building, and the rear garden. Known as a place of rest for the kings, the rear garden boasts a gigantic tree that is over 300 years old, a small pond and a pavilion. Changdeokgung Palace was one of the places visited by the first ladies of the Seoul G20 summit during the G20 conference in Seoul in November 2010. It is one of the most historically significant attractions that represent the beauty of Korea. Jongmyo Shrine [UNESCO World Heritage]
Jongmyo Shrine [UNESCO World Heritage]
Ponto de referência histórica
15 min
[Introduction] Jongmyo Shrine was a primary place of worship for kings throughour Joseon Dynasty. The memorial service, called Jongmyo Jaerye, is said to be the oldest complete ceremony in the world, and was carried out in obedience to the king's order. The ceremonty was designated as a UNESCO World Cultural Heritage site in December 9, 1995, for its well-preserved ancient customs, such as memorial services and traditional music, which is National Intangible Cultural Asset No.56. Gyeonghuigung Palace
Gyeonghuigung Palace
Ponto de referência histórica
10 min
[Introduction] During the latter half of the Joseon period, Gyeonghuigung Palace served as the secondary palace for the king. Situated on the west side of Seoul, it was also called Seogwol, literally meaning "a palace of the west." The secondary palace was where the king moved to in times of emergency. From In-Jo to Cheol-Jong, about ten kings from the Joseon Dynasty stayed here at Gyeonghuigung. This palace was built using the slanted geography of the surrounding mountain, and it boasts traditional beauty in its architecture and huge historical significance. For a time, it was of a considerable size, even to the point of having an arched bridge connecting it to Deoksugung Palace. For the king’s royal audience, there was Sungjeongjeon and Jajeongjeon buildings, and for sleeping quarters, Yungbokjeon and Hoesangjeon buildings. Altogether there were about 100 small and large buildings on the palace grounds. But when Japan began occupation of Korea in 1908, the Japanese school, Gyeongseong Middle School moved into the palace, and as a result, much of the palace became leveled or moved. Currently, Gyeonghuigung’s front gate, Heunghwamun, is being used as front gate for Shilla Hotel’s main entrance, and Sungjeongjeon is at Dongguk University. The school moved out to a different area, and the Sungjeongjeon and some of the other buildings have been reconstructed. Nearby the Gyeonghuigung Palace is Seoul History Museum, Jeongdong Street, and the busy Jongno Street. After you have been to Gyeonghuigung, you can cross to Jeongdong Street and walk to Deoksugung Palace. The stonewall road to Deoksugung Palace is considered one of the most elegant roads in Seoul.

Deoksugung Palace
Deoksugung Palace
Ponto de referência histórica
5 min
[Introduction] Located at the corner of Seoul's busiest downtown intersection, Deoksugung Palace is famous for its elegant stone-wall road. It is also the only palace that sits alongside a series of western style buildings that add to the uniqueness of the surrounding scenery. Deoksugung Palace originally belonged to Wolsandaegun (1454-1488), the older brother of King Seongjong (1469-1494) of the Joseon Dynasty. It became a proper palace when Gwanghaegun (1575-1641) ascended to the throne and gave this royal residence the name Gyeongungung Palace in 1611. Over the following decades, the palace alternated between being an official palace and a temporary residence. The name did not official change to Deoksugung Palace, meaning the “palace of virtuous longevity,” until 1907. While the palace incompassed a vast area with many buildings, the current palace grounds are just a small shadow of the prior splendor, with very few structures remaining. Gyeongbokgung Palace
Gyeongbokgung Palace
Ponto de referência histórica
10 min
GyeongBokGung, the main palace of the Joseon Dynasty originally built by Yi Seoung-gye(King Taejo) in his 4th year(1395), was burnt to the ground during the Japanese invasions of Korea in 1592, and was reconstructed by King Gojong in 1867. The palace was rebuilt as a maze-like massive complex with 500 buildings, but 90% of the original structure was severely damaged during the Japanese invasions of Korea, and 25% is restored now.
